Active Transport
The process where molecules travel through a cellular membrane from an area of lesser concentration to an area of greater concentration, necessitating the use of energy.
Absorption
The process by which nutrients, drugs, and other substances are taken up from the gastrointestinal tract into the bloodstream.
Mastication
The act of grinding food with teeth before swallowing and digesting it.
Muscular Tunic
A layer commonly found in various hollow organs, like the gastrointestinal tract and bladder, composed of smooth or striated muscle that helps in movement or the maintenance of tone.
